Understanding Air Frying in GE Microwaves

Air frying in GE microwaves utilizes a unique combination of hot air and microwaves to circulate heat around food, resulting in a crispy exterior and a tender interior. This technology eliminates the need for excessive oil, making it a healthier alternative to traditional frying methods.

How to Prepare Your GE Microwave for Air Frying

1. Clean the Microwave: Ensure your microwave is clean and free of any food residue.
2. Insert the Air Fry Tray: Place the designated air fry tray into the microwave, ensuring it fits securely.
3. Preheat the Microwave: Most GE microwaves have a dedicated air fry setting. Select this setting and preheat the microwave to the recommended temperature.

Choosing the Right Air Fry Settings

Depending on your GE microwave model, you may have various air fry settings to choose from. These settings typically include:

  • Air Fry: General-purpose setting for most foods.
  • Crispy Air Fry: Ideal for achieving extra crispy results.
  • Bake Air Fry: Combines air frying with baking for a more evenly cooked exterior.

Tips for Air Frying in GE Microwaves

  • Use Air Fry-Compatible Cookware: Opt for cookware that is designed for air frying, such as the GE Air Fry Tray.
  • Preheat the Microwave: Preheat the microwave before adding food to ensure even cooking.
  • Shake or Flip Food: Periodically shake or flip your food during the air frying process to promote even cooking and prevent burning.
  • Don’t Overcrowd the Tray: Avoid overcrowding the air fry tray to allow for proper air circulation.
  • Adjust Cooking Times: Cooking times may vary depending on the food and the amount being cooked. Monitor the food closely and adjust the time as needed.

Troubleshooting Common Air Frying Issues

  • Food is Not Crispy: Ensure the microwave is preheated and the food is not overcrowded. Flip or shake the food during the cooking process.
  • Food is Overcooked: Reduce the cooking time or lower the temperature setting.
  • Microwave Sparks: Ensure the air fry tray is properly inserted and there is no metal inside the microwave.
  • Food is Unevenly Cooked: Rotate the food during the cooking process and check for hot spots in the microwave.

Answers to Your Questions

Q: Can I use any cookware in my GE microwave air fryer?
A: No, it is recommended to use only cookware designed for air frying, such as the GE Air Fry Tray.

Q: Is air frying healthier than traditional frying?
A: Yes, air frying requires significantly less oil, reducing fat and calorie content.

Q: How do I clean the air fry tray?
A: Most air fry trays are dishwasher-safe. Refer to your user manual for specific cleaning instructions.

Q: Can I air fry frozen foods in my GE microwave?
A: Yes, you can air fry frozen foods. However, adjust the cooking times accordingly.

Q: Is there a maximum amount of food I can cook in the air fry tray?
A: Yes, avoid overcrowding the tray to ensure proper air circulation and even cooking.
